LINGUISTIC DUALITY DAY

Linguistic Duality Day is an opportunity to promote our official languages and celebrate our country's bilingual character. Find out how the Council of the Network of Official Languages Champions and its partners are celebrating the event, which will take place on September 9, 2021.
